Mountaineer dies on way to Mt Everest

Min Bahadur Sherchan



Kathmandu, May 6

Nepal’s 86-year-old mountaineer Min Bahadur Sherchan, who was once the oldest climber to scale the Mt Everest, died today at its base camp, leaving his dream to re-conquer the world’s tallest peak unfulfilled.

Sherchan, a former British Gurkha who aimed at reclaiming the crown of oldest climber to ascend the 8,848-meter peak, died at 5:14 pm local time while climbing, the Himalayan Times reported, citing multiple sources at the Mt Everest base camp, which is more than 5,000 metres above sea level.

He had left Kathmandu on April 16 to scale the peak. But the former soldier could not fulfil his dream to regain his lost title of being the oldest climber to scale the Everest.

Sherchan had scaled the Everest at the age of 76 in 2008 and recorded his name in the Guinness Book of World Records in 2010 as the oldest climber. Five years later, his record was broken by an 80-year-old Japanese, Yuichiro Miura. Earlier, Sherchan had made an attempt to scale the Everest in 2015, but could not make it due to avalanches triggered by the great earthquake.

“I may be old in terms of age, but I still have young courage. I will reach the peak of Everest come what may,” he had said. He was climbing the Everest for the cause of the world peace and to protect Earth, besides winning back the record. — PTI
